No, Volker, he isn't a hero, only a villain. If you'll go read the Artwanted link, the info about the putsch is there. He was complice of a military coup. Stalin, Franco, Hitler, Mussolini... this kind of people. He attacked our democracy, our freedom. The coup was foiled by our King Juan Carlos. After that, he went to jail, Castillo de La Palma militar prison in Ferrol, the town where I live in. My brother in law was the chaplain at that prison, this way I could go in. Lieutenant-Colonel Tejero gave permission to make this portrait and I made it at prison. Historical document.
